Head of Zelensky's Office reaffirms Ukraine's commitment to NATO membership goal

MOSCOW. May 3 (Interfax) - Ukraine expects its allies to offer effective security guarantees, which will become the first stage of Ukraine's accession to NATO, Head of President Vladimir Zelensky's Office Andrei Yermak said.

"Membership in NATO is the main goal of Ukraine. NATO is the strongest defense alliance in the world. We are grateful to NATO Secretary General Jens Stoltenberg, who said in Kiev recently that 'Ukraine's future is in NATO'," Ukrainian media quoted Yermak as saying in an article for the Finnish newspaper Helsingin Sanomat.

"We expect our allies to offer Ukraine effective security guarantees set out in a Kiev security treaty, which has been drawn up by our Rasmussen-Yermal group. It is these guarantees that will become the first stage of our accession to NATO," he said.
